About Errol Hassell Elementary School

Errol Hassell Elementary School is located at 18100 SW Bany Rd in the Aloha/Beaverton area of Beaverton. It serves students from grades K-5 and enrolls approximately 337 students with a student-teacher ratio of 18:1. In math, 42% of students reached the proficient level or higher, while in reading, 42% achieved that level or above. The student population is made up of 48% female students and 52% male students. The???????????????? school focuses on providing an inclusive environment for all students and also offers a range of programs that include community engagement and a Gifted & Talented service. One of the most distinctive factors is the local housing market, where the median value of the homes in the school’s attendance zone is between US $525,000 and US $560,000, which indicates a stable residential demand for the area. Errol Hassell Elementary School conducted a fundraiser on November 6 from 4 to 9 p.m. in partnership with Shake Shack at the Cedar Hills location. When families mentioned Donation Day while ordering, 25 percent of their meal cost was donated to the Errol Hassell PTO.
